Abstract
Na+/H+ exchangers in the brush-border (luminal, apical) membrane of re nal proximal tubules are responsible for active, transcellular reabsor ption of NaHCO3 and NaCl. Although well characterized kinetically, the protein that mediates Na+/H+ exchange in the renal brush border has n ot been identified. Several Na+/H+ exchanger genes, including NHE1, NH E2, NHE3, and NHE4, are expressed in the kidney. To identify the NHE3 gene product and to determine its cellular and subcellular localizatio n in the rabbit kidney, an NHE3-isoform-specific antibody was prepared . Guinea pigs were immunized with purified fusion protein containing t he carboxy-terminal 40 amino acids of NHE3 (fpNHE3-C40). After affinit y purification, immune sera demonstrated specific reactivity to the NH E3 sequence within the fusion protein as well as to an 80-kDa polypept ide expressed in NHE3-transfected LAP1 cells. Western blot analysis sh owed that anti-fpNHE3-C40 specifically reacted with an 80-kDa protein that is relatively enriched in renal brush-border membrane compared wi th basolateral membrane. Immunocytochemical studies confirmed that the Na+/H+ exchanger isoform NHE3 is expressed along the microvillar memb rane of the brush border of proximal tubule cells in the rabbit kidney .
